The Target Cells And The Best Dose Of Effective Monomer Of Astragalus Mongholicus And Salvia Miltiorrhiza On Renal Protection In Hypertension

Objective: To investigate the target cells and the best dose of effective monomer of Astragalus mongholicus and Salvia miltiorrhiza(calycosin and tanshinone ?A)on renal prorection in hypertension.Methods: The human renal tubular epithelial cells(HK-2),human renal glomerular endothelial cells(Hrgec),and mouse podocytes were cultured in vitro and induced by angiotensin ?(Ang ?)to build hypertensive injury cells.Calycosin and tanshinone ?A were divided into 0.4,2,10,50 mg/L dose groups,and respectively designed interactive experiments to get 16 dose combination.Valsartan(10-5mol/L)was used as the control drug,and the best target cells and the best concentration were detected by the cell viability(MTT),endothelial nitric oxide synthase(eNOS)and apoptosis rate.Results: After the intervention of different concentrations of Ang? with 24 h,there was no significant difference between the groups of podocytes;but the abnormal proliferation of HK-2 was increased and the apoptosis rate was increased;meanwhile the abnormal proliferation of Hrgec was increased and the apoptosis rate was increased.After the intervention of different concentrations of drugs with 24 h,there was no significant difference between the groups of podocytes;after the intervention of concentration ratio of tanshinone ?A 10mg/L+ calycosin 10mg/L or valsartan,the abnormal proliferation and apoptosis rate of Hrgec was decreased,the survival rate was significantly increased;after the intervention of concentration ratio of tanshinone ?A 0.4mg/L+ calycosin 10mg/L or valsartan,the abnormal proliferation and apoptosis rate of HK-2 was decreased,the survival rate was significantly increased.Conclusion:(1)The main target cells of renal injury in hypertension were renal tubular epithelial cell and glomerular endothelial cell.(2)The main target cells of the effective monomer of Astragalus mongholicus and Salvia miltiorrhiza(calycosin and tanshinone ?A)on renal injury were renal tubular epithelial cell and glomerular endothelial cell;the concentration of tanshinone ?A 10mg/L+ calycosin 10mg/L has obvious protective effect on glomerular endothelial cells,and the concentration of tanshinone ?A 0.4mg/L+ calycosin 10mg/L has obvious protective effect on renal tubular epithelial cells.
